Hi, I loaded the pre-trained model and trying the predict in interactive mode. However, the Extraction API (https://po3g2dx2qa.execute-api.us-east-1.amazonaws.com/production/extractmethods) used in the code is giving a 403 Forbidden error, like issue #13 and issue #7.
Side note: I read the reasons behind having an external endpoint and they make sense, I got another idea about launching a docker container simulating the AWS Java lambda function locally (https://docs.aws.amazon.com/lambda/latest/dg/java-image.html ), so that the code can refer to localhost and it should be always available also offline and easily. I am not an expert with AWS Java lambda, so I am not sure it is possible. Just an idea.
